Как настроить HTTP для сервера

Протокол HTTP (HyperText Transfer Protocol) является базовым протоколом, используемым в Интернете для передачи данных между клиентом и сервером. Настройка HTTP для сервера является важным шагом для обеспечения безопасности и эффективности передачи информации. В данной статье мы рассмотрим пошаговую инструкцию по настройке протокола HTTP для вашего сервера.

Шаг 1: Установка веб-сервера

Прежде чем настраивать протокол HTTP, необходимо установить веб-сервер. Существует множество веб-серверов, таких как Apache, Nginx, IIS и другие. Выбор веб-сервера зависит от ваших потребностей и предпочтений. После установки веб-сервера вы сможете начать процесс настройки протокола HTTP.

Шаг 2: Конфигурация файлов сервера

Основной конфигурационный файл сервера – это файл, который определяет настройки протокола HTTP. В Apache, этот файл называется httpd.conf, в Nginx – nginx.conf, в IIS – web.config. Вам необходимо открыть этот файл и выполнить некоторые настройки для протокола HTTP. Эти настройки могут включать в себя указание порта прослушивания, указание директории для веб-сайта и другие параметры.

Шаг 3: Применение изменений и перезапуск сервера

После внесения изменений в конфигурационный файл сервера, необходимо применить эти изменения и перезапустить сервер. Процедура перезапуска может зависеть от используемого вами веб-сервера. В большинстве случаев, вам потребуется выполнить команду перезапуска через командную строку или использовать специальный интерфейс администратора сервера.

Важно помнить, что некорректная настройка протокола HTTP может привести к нежелательным последствиям, таким как неправильная передача данных или уязвимость сервера. Поэтому рекомендуется тщательно проверить все изменения перед их применением и использовать только документированные настройки и рекомендации производителей.

Подготовка сервера к настройке протокола HTTP

Перед началом настройки протокола HTTP для сервера, необходимо выполнить несколько этапов:

1. Установите необходимые программные компоненты. Для работы с протоколом HTTP вам может потребоваться установка веб-сервера, такого как Apache, Nginx или Microsoft IIS. Проверьте совместимость выбранного веб-сервера с вашей операционной системой и установите его.

2. Проверьте наличие и правильность установки необходимых библиотек и модулей. Веб-серверы обычно требуют установки дополнительных компонентов для работы с протоколом HTTP, таких как mod_rewrite или mod_proxy для Apache. Убедитесь, что эти компоненты установлены и правильно настроены.

3. Настройте конфигурационный файл веб-сервера. Конфигурационный файл указывает веб-серверу, как работать с протоколом HTTP. Откройте файл конфигурации вашего веб-сервера и установите необходимые параметры, такие как порт и пути к файлам сайта. Также можно задать дополнительные параметры, такие как максимальное количество одновременных подключений или ограничение доступа к определенным файлам или каталогам.

4. Проверьте работу сервера с протоколом HTTP. После завершения настройки протокола HTTP, проверьте, что сервер правильно отвечает на запросы по протоколу HTTP. Откройте в браузере страницу сайта и убедитесь, что она загружается без ошибок.

После выполнения всех этих шагов вы будете готовы к настройке протокола HTTP для вашего сервера и сможете приступить к его дальнейшей настройке и оптимизации.

Установка необходимых компонентов и программ для работы сервера

Для настройки протокола HTTP на вашем сервере необходимо установить некоторые компоненты и программы. В этом разделе мы расскажем вам о необходимых инструментах и проведем их установку.

Вот список компонентов, которые вам понадобятся:

  1. Веб-сервер. Мы рекомендуем использовать Apache HTTP Server или Nginx.
  2. Язык программирования. Выберите тот язык, на котором будете разрабатывать свой серверный код. Некоторые из популярных вариантов: PHP, Python или Node.js.
  3. Библиотека или фреймворк. Используйте библиотеки или фреймворки, которые помогут вам упростить разработку серверного кода. Некоторые из них: Express.js для Node.js, Django для Python или Laravel для PHP.
  4. База данных. Если вам нужно хранить данные на вашем сервере, необходима база данных. Некоторые из популярных баз данных: MySQL, PostgreSQL или MongoDB.

Предлагаем следующие шаги для установки необходимых компонентов:

  1. Выберите веб-сервер и следуйте инструкциям по его установке. Для Apache HTTP Server вы можете посетить официальный сайт и скачать последнюю версию для вашей операционной системы. Для Nginx также доступны официальные инструкции по установке.
  2. Установите выбранный язык программирования. Для Python вы можете скачать и установить последнюю версию с официального сайта Python. Для установки Node.js и npm (Node Package Manager) вы можете использовать пакетный менеджер вашей операционной системы.
  3. Установите выбранную библиотеку или фреймворк. Инструкции по установке можно найти на официальных сайтах каждого инструмента.
  4. Если вы планируете использовать базу данных, установите одну из предложенных. Для каждой базы данных также доступны официальные инструкции по установке.

После завершения всех этих шагов вы будете готовы к настройке протокола HTTP на вашем сервере.

Оцените статью
fresh-dealer.ru